ホームページ > バックエンド開発 > PHPチュートリアル > CSS を使用して特定のブラウザを効果的にターゲットにするにはどうすればよいですか?

CSS を使用して特定のブラウザを効果的にターゲットにするにはどうすればよいですか?

DDD
リリース: 2024-10-21 12:57:02
オリジナル
906 人が閲覧しました

How to Effectively Target Specific Browsers with CSS?

CSS で特定のブラウザをターゲットにする

Web 開発においてブラウザ間の互換性を実現することは困難な場合があります。ブラウザ固有の問題に対処する 1 つのアプローチは、CSS 条件ステートメントを利用することです。提供されているコード スニペットでは単純な条件ステートメントが強調表示されていますが、特定のブラウザーを対象とする別の方法もあります。

1.ブラウザの検出

JavaScript または PHP を使用してユーザーのブラウザを特定できます。ブラウザが特定されたら、対応するブラウザに合わせた動的 CSS ファイルを生成できます。

2. CSS ハック

CSS ハックは、ブラウザーのレンダリングの違いを利用するブラウザー固有のスタイルです。たとえば、「* html #uno」セレクターは Internet Explorer 6 以前をターゲットとしています。 CSS ハックの包括的なリストは、
http://paulirish.com/2009/browser-specific-css-hacks/

でご覧いただけます。3.ブラウザ検出プラグイン

http://rafael.adm.br/css_browser_selector/ などの事前に構築された JavaScript プラグインは、ブラウザの検出を容易にし、検出されたブラウザに基づいて要素に CSS クラスを提供します。

以上がCSS を使用して特定のブラウザを効果的にターゲットにするに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ート